    HI because a lot of subscribers forget yearly subscription auto-renew, I want to disable for current active memberships, auto renew

    1. when i tried with one it told me “Changing the recurring indicator will not set up or remove a subscription with the gateway. This checkbox is for updating RCP records only.” so how do I get Stripe to cancel auto-renew or do I mis-understand
    2. is there a bulk way to change auto-renewal to off.

    Hi @rbdev

    If a membership has auto-renew enabled, then unchecking the “auto-renew” box does not cancel their subscription in the gateway. That needs to be done separately by clicking the “Cancel” button near the membership status. See: https://restrictcontentpro.com/knowledgebase/editing-existing-memberships/

    Currently, we do not have a feature where you can disable auto-renew in bulk. I would suggest letting your recurring members manually disable the auto renew under their accounts page. Or, you may cancel their membership, let it expire and let them re-register again. If you go to this route, please ensure the auto-renew setting from Restrict > Settings > General is set to “never auto-renew” before letting them renew or re-register again.
